软考
APP下载

SQL代码是什么

SQL是一种结构化查询语言,是用于管理关系数据库管理系统中数据的标准语言之一,也被用于管理关系数据库中的数据和元数据。因此,SQL代码就是用SQL语言编写的代码,用于操作和管理关系数据库中的数据。下面将从多个角度分析SQL代码是什么。

1. SQL代码的基本语法和结构

SQL代码包含各种语句和操作符,常见的包括SELECT、INSERT、UPDATE、DELETE等语句,以及一些复杂的连接操作,如JOIN、UNION、GROUP BY等。SQL代码的基本结构是一个语句或一个操作符加上一些关键字和参数,在执行时将会返回一个结果集。例如,下面是一个简单的SELECT语句示例:

SELECT * FROM table_name WHERE condition;

其中,*表示选取所有列,table_name是指要查询的表名,condition是查询条件。执行这个语句后,将会返回符合条件的行和列的结果集。

2. SQL代码在关系型数据库管理系统中的应用

SQL代码是关系型数据库管理系统的重要组成部分,因为它可以对数据库中的数据进行各种操作和查询。无论是在企业级的大型数据库还是在个人使用的轻量级数据库中,SQL代码都是管理和查询数据的必要工具。使用SQL语句可以方便地插入、更新、删除和查询数据,同时还可以进行更高级的操作,如创建和修改表、索引、视图等。

3. SQL代码的执行原理和优化

SQL代码的执行过程包括语法分析、语义分析、执行计划生成、执行计划优化和结果返回等几个步骤。为了提高SQL代码的执行效率和性能,需要进行一系列的优化,包括索引的使用、适当的表设计和数据分片等。此外,还可以通过SQL代码的调优来达到最佳性能,例如避免复杂查询、合理使用连接和优化子查询等。

4. SQL代码的发展和应用前景

SQL语言已经成为了关系型数据库管理系统中不可或缺的一部分,拥有着广泛的应用场景,从企业级应用到个人使用都能发挥重要的作用。随着数据量的不断增加和应用场景的不断扩展,SQL代码的应用前景也越来越广阔。在大数据、云计算和人工智能等技术的不断发展下,SQL语言还将继续发展和演变,以更好地满足各行各业的数据管理和查询需求。

备考资料 免费领取:信息系统管理工程师报考指南+考情分析+思维导图等 立即下载
真题演练 精准解析历年真题,助你高效备考! 立即做题
相关阅读
信息系统管理工程师题库